Maximize Storage Space to stop Down load Interruptions

One of the most common causes of failed or slow app downloads is insufficient storage space. Devices with less than 10% free storage are prone to download failures, especially for large applications like Basswin, which can be over 600MB. To prevent this, regularly review your device’s storage and clear unnecessary files such as cached data, old apps, and media files.

On Android, navigate to Settings > Storage to identify and remove large files or unused apps. For iOS devices, go to Settings > General > iPhone Storage, wherever the system provides recommendations for freeing space. Consider shifting media to impair services like Google Drive or iCloud; for example, deleting 1GB of cached files can free upwards significant space, lessening the risk of download failures.

Reports show that products with a minimum of 20% free storage knowledge 30% fewer down load errors. For maximum performance, shoot for some sort of minimum of 2GB of free space intended for large app downloading. Additionally, enabling automatic associated with temporary data helps maintain accessible storage without guide intervention.

Disable Background Applications That Consume Bandwidth

Background apps—such as social media, messaging, or cloud backup services—continuously use bandwidth, which can slow down your Basswin app download. For example, apps like Dropbox or Google Photos syncing large media files can consume up to 70% of available bandwidth, hindering download speeds.

To optimize bandwidth allocation, close all non-essential apps before initiating the download. On Android, access Recent Apps and swipe away background processes; on iOS, double-click the home button or swipe up to close apps. Additionally, disable background refresh in Settings > General > Background App Refresh for iOS or Settings > Apps & Notifications > Special Access > “Optimize battery power usage” on Google android.

Consider utilizing network monitoring tools like NetGuard or GlassWire in order to identify bandwidth-hogging programs. For instance, stopping automatic updates with regard to other apps in the course of download sessions conserve an additional 15-20% bandwidth, ensuring your Basswin download accomplishes within a shorter time-frame.

Research shows that limiting background exercise can improve down load speeds by upwards to 25%, causeing this to be a critical step for players looking to access their own favorite features rapidly.

Manage Automatic Updates to Avoid Download Conflicts

Automatic updates, while useful, can interfere with ongoing downloads, leading to conflicts or slowed speeds. For example, if your device begins background updates during a Basswin download, it might cause a 20-30% increase in download time or errors.

On Android, disable auto-updates via the Google Play Store: Menu > Settings > Network Preferences > Auto-update apps, then select “Don’t auto-update apps.” For iOS, go to Settings > App Store and toggle away “App Updates. ” Consider scheduling updates outside peak video gaming times—such as in the course of night hours—to assure maximum bandwidth is available.

Additionally, a few devices offer info prioritization settings, letting you restrict background files for non-essential programs. In practice, handling these settings could reduce download disruptions and ensure your Basswin app sets up swiftly within a new 24-hour window.
